各位大师:    现在想用JAVA开发两个软件:    1.类似CAD的画图软件(不过功能比CAD简单的多)?    2.另外一个软件要对这个画图软件中的图元设备,动态实时显示设备状态?
    不知JAVA在这方面比C++是否有优势?,多谢

解决方案 »

  1.   

    底层处理的东西JAVA在性能上肯定不占多少优势,但现在差距也越来越小了。
    不过JAVA可以通过JNI调用包括C/C++在内的各种接口。
    所以你如果已经有C/C++的动态库,直接拿来用就可以了,代价是牺牲了跨平台的特性。
      

  2.   

    java在图形图象处理上好象比较弱
      

  3.   

    美观与否与语言什么的没关系吧....
    你想做成什么样子,java就能做成什么样子..
    理论上是.
      

  4.   

    JhotDraw,好是好,理解其框架也是够复杂的...